Original Description
The painting Medicine Crow by Edgar Samuel Paxson captures the rugged and solemn spirit of the American West with striking realism. Completed in 1899, Paxson’s work portrays Chief Medicine Crow, a respected Crow warrior, in traditional regalia—his gaze intense and dignified beneath an ornate feathered headdress. The earthy tones and meticulous details, from the beadwork to the textures of hide and feathers, immerse the viewer in late 19th-century Native American life. Paxson, a self-taught artist and frontiersman, earned renown for his historical accuracy and dramatic compositions, often depicting pivotal moments from Western expansion. Medicine Crow exemplifies his signature style, blending academic realism with narrative depth, and stands as a significant piece in the canon of American frontier art—bridging ethnographic documentation and artistic interpretation.
